Second Luminous Mystery: The Wedding Feast at Cana

John 2:1-11

The Wedding Feast at Cana – The second mystery of light is the first of the signs, given at Cana, in which Christ changes water into wine and opens the hearts of the disciples to faith, thanks to the intervention of Mary, the first among believers.

Resolution – I desire always to obey the words of Mary at Cana “Do whatever he tells you.” I resolve to listen to Jesus.

Thanks – Thank you, Mary, for your direction.

? What do you think of when you review this mystery?

… What does this tell us about the sacrament of marriage? Was this only included because it was the first public miracle?   … How would you feels as one of the servants instructed to fill up wine jars with water? What would you be thinking?   … Think about the power of Mary’s intercession.   … Mary trusted the Lord, because He will do what needs doing.   … Jesus used the water meant for the ritual of ceremonial washing, and transforms it into the wine, symbolizing the Blood of Christ.
